Why Washington’s Climate & Housing Affect Garage Door

Washington’s location in the Allegheny Plateau puts it at the intersection of several weather patterns that punish garage doors. Winter temperatures regularly drop below freezing, and the freeze-thaw cycling that runs from December through March causes metal components to contract and expand repeatedly. Torsion springs fatigue faster under this stress. We’ve replaced springs in Washington homes that failed after a single hard cold snap, particularly in unheated alley garages where temperatures stay lower longer.

Summer brings the opposite problem. Humidity rolling up the Monongahela River valley condenses on cool steel tracks and cable drums, accelerating rust in garages with poor ventilation. Many Washington homes built before 1940 have original wood-framed garage openings that have settled or rotted over decades, complicating track alignment and header installation. The narrow 8-foot openings common in converted carriage houses along East Wheeling and similar streets also require shorter cable drums and specialized hardware that big-box stores rarely stock. We carry these fittings because we’ve learned what Washington’s housing stock demands.

Pricing for Garage Door in Washington

We quote flat prices before any work begins. No surprises on the bill, no add-ons after the fact.

Service Typical Range in Washington
Spring repair (torsion or extension) $180 - $280
Cable replacement $140 - $220
Roller and hinge replacement $160 - $260
Opener repair $150 - $300
New opener installation $350 - $650
Single door replacement (installed) $900 - $2,400
Double door replacement (installed) $1,400 - $3,200
Seasonal tune-up $89
